Determining the Problem
When dealing with window repair, the very first action is to identify the particular concern. Here is a list to help property owners detect common window issues:
- Visual Inspection: Look for fractures, chips, or fogging in the glass.
- Examine for Drafts: On a windy day, probe the edges of the window for any air motion.
- Operation Test: Attempt to open and close the window; keep in mind any resistance.
- Check Frames: Check for decay, warping, or indications of water damage.
- Listen for Noises: If the window makes sounds while being opened or closed, there may be a hardware problem.
Repair Methods
As soon as an issue is identified, the next step is figuring out the very best repair method. Here are some basic guidelines for typical repairs:
1. Repairing Cracked or Broken Glass

Materials Needed:
- Glass replacement (cut to size)
- Glazing points
- Putty knife
- Glazing putty
- Security gloves and safety glasses
Steps:
- Remove the damaged glass carefully.
- Tidy the frame and set up brand-new glazing points.
- Place the brand-new glass pane and secure it with putty.
2. Addressing Drafty Windows
Drafts can considerably increase heating & cooling costs. Correct sealing can mitigate this problem.
Materials Needed:
- Weather removing
- Caulk
- Caulking weapon
Steps:
- Inspect the window frame for gaps and fractures.
- Apply weather condition stripping along the sash to develop a seal.
- Use caulk to complete any larger spaces around the frame.
3. Fixing Stuck Windows
A stuck window can be an annoyance. Here's how to fix this problem:
Materials Needed:
- Lubricant (silicone spray or graphite powder)
- Screwdriver
Actions:
- Remove any noticeable obstructions.
- Apply lube to the window tracks.
- If the window is still stuck, examine for misalignment and adjust.
4. Fixing Rotting Frames
Wood rot can compromise the entire window structure. Here's how to effectively repair it:
Materials Needed:
- Wood filler
- Sandpaper
- Primer and paint
Actions:
- Remove the rotting part of the frame.
- Fill the area with wood filler and sand it smooth.
- Paint and seal the repaired area to avoid future moisture exposure.
When to Call a Professional
While some repairs can be managed by property owners, certain circumstances are best left to experts. Here's a guideline for when to seek expert aid:
- If the window frame structure is substantially harmed.
- For multi-pane windows that require specialized tools for replacement.
- When managing big windows or when operating at heights.
- If the repair involves intricate problems like inappropriate installation or extensive rot.
